White Sox Look to End 3-Game Road Slide, Play the Cubs
- The Chicago White Sox will play the Chicago Cubs on Sunday at 2:20 p.m. EDT in Chicago, seeking to end a three-game road losing streak.
- The White Sox have a 14-32 record overall and 5-20 on the road, while the Cubs hold a 27-19 record and lead the NL Central.
- Jonathan Cannon will start for the White Sox, and Colin Rea will pitch for the Cubs, who favor odds at-301.
- In their last 10 matchups, the Cubs have an even record of 5 wins and 5 losses, hitting.218 with a 4.70 ERA, while the White Sox have posted 4 wins and 6 losses, batting.212 with a 4.50 ERA.
- This game marks the third meeting this season between these teams, with the White Sox hoping to improve their poor road performance and the Cubs maintaining their divisional lead.
